Hi List,

attached you can find trivial patch that try to flush any remaining data (also 
for ssl enabled connection) before destroying the connection.
There was a comment (guess from Stipe) that flushing data on ssl enabled 
connection crashes the bearerbox on cygwin. Unfortunately, I can't undestand 
why it should crash on cygwin??? Stipe would you please test attached patch 
and confirm that it works for cygwin?
